Ingredients

This recipe makes about 18 to 20 cookies.

  • One cup creamy peanut butter
  • One half cup unsalted butter
  • One cup granulated sugar
  • One third cup whole milk or plant-based milk
  • One teaspoon vanilla extract
  • Two cups crushed graham crackers (or finely ground digestive biscuits)
  • Pinch of salt

Optional:

  • One quarter cup mini chocolate chips (for topping)
  • One tablespoon honey or maple syrup for extra sweetness

Preparation Time

  • Prep time: 10 minutes
  • Chill time: 30 to 45 minutes
  • Total time: 40 to 55 minutes

Instructions

Step 1: Prepare Your Workspace

  1.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per or wax paper.
  2. Measure and organize all your ingredients before you begin. This recipe comes together quickly and is easier to manage when ingredients are ready.

Step 2: Heat the Wet Ingredients

  1. In a medium saucepan, combine the butter, sugar, milk, and salt.
  2. Heat over medium heat, stirring constantly, until the mixture begins to boil.
  3. Allow it to boil for exactly one minute, then remove from heat.

Step 3: Add Flavor and Texture

  1. Immediately stir in the peanut butter and vanilla extract until smooth and fully incorporated.
  2. Add the crushed graham crackers and mix until a thick, scoopable dough forms.
  3. If adding honey or maple syrup, stir it in at this stage for extra richness.

Step 4: Form the Cookies

  1. Use a cookie scoop or tablespoon to portion out the mixture onto the prepared baking sheet.
  2. Flatten slightly with the back of a spoon or your fingers to shape into cookies.
  3. If using, sprinkle with mini chocolate chips while still warm.

Step 5: Chill and Serve

  1. Refrigerate the cookies for 30 to 45 minutes or until firm.
  2. Once set, store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to one week.

Tips for Success

  • Do not overboil the sugar mixture; boiling for more than one minute may cause the cookies to harden too much.
  • Use natural peanut butter for a slightly nuttier flavor, but stir it well to ensure consistency.
  • If your mixture seems too dry, add a splash of milk or an extra spoon of peanut butter.
  • For a crunchier version, mix in chopped roasted peanuts or sunflower seeds before scooping.

Variations to Try

  • Use almond butter or cashew butter for a different nutty profile.
  • Add dried cranberries or raisins for a fruitier version.
  • Stir in a tablespoon of chia seeds or flaxseed meal for added fiber and texture.
  • Make a sandwich cookie by placing a square of dark chocolate between two no-bake cookies before chilling.
